Reasons to consider the AMD A10-6700
- CPU is newer: launch date 1 year(s) 8 month(s) later
- Around 13% higher clock speed: 4.3 GHz vs 3.8 GHz
- Around 1% higher maximum core temperature: 71.30°C vs 70.50°C
- Around 46% lower typical power consumption: 65 Watt vs 95 Watt
- Around 25% better performance in PassMark - Single thread mark: 1606 vs 1287
- Around 19% better performance in PassMark - CPU mark: 3113 vs 2617
- Around 15% better performance in Geekbench 4 - Single Core: 532 vs 463
- Around 12% better performance in Geekbench 4 - Multi-Core: 1445 vs 1286

Reasons to consider the AMD FX-4100
- Processor is unlocked, an unlocked multiplier allows for easier overclocking
- Around 26% better performance in CompuBench 1.5 Desktop - Face Detection (mPixels/s): 4.203 vs 3.332
- Around 41% better performance in CompuBench 1.5 Desktop - Ocean Surface Simulation (Frames/s): 10.462 vs 7.429
- Around 57% better performance in CompuBench 1.5 Desktop - T-Rex (Frames/s): 0.234 vs 0.149
- Around 3% better performance in CompuBench 1.5 Desktop - Video Composition (Frames/s): 0.51 vs 0.494
- Around 5% better performance in CompuBench 1.5 Desktop - Bitcoin Mining (mHash/s): 2.939 vs 2.801
